Output c3cceeedb87837038c15b2dcbb9083fc926ce1af02f2ab46c24c08fe09e94cf7:43

value
128753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a132d45c97a55abf44b7c9c2cb447c67593a21 OP_EQUAL
address
39xDr5cP7KVPGj6ps7pKAnCCFHAtpXUSPB
transaction
c3cceeedb87837038c15b2dcbb9083fc926ce1af02f2ab46c24c08fe09e94cf7
confirmations
273531
spent
true